The Flower Language of Iron Begonia

The flowers of Begonia come in white, red, yellow, pink, rose and other colors. The language of flowers means firmness, loyalty, bravery, and it also means giving people a sense of security. More suitable for colleagues, friends and soldiers.

The meaning and symbolic meaning of iron begonia

Begonia is a plant native to Madagascar. Common varieties include White Flower Tiger Thorn, Cassi Tiger Thorn, Tacheng Tiger Thorn, Little Christ Tiger Thorn, Big Christ Tiger Thorn, etc. Tiehaitang, a plant, symbolizes firmness, gentleness, stubbornness, loyalty, or bravery without losing elegance. It can also symbolize good luck. This is a great plant to give away.
